银行家算法避免死锁的过程.cpp
模拟实现银行家算法避免死锁的过程。
模拟实现银行家算法避免死锁的过程。2.实验目的理解银行家算法,掌握查找进程安全序列的过程,深入理解资源共享、资源分配、资源回收的概念。
实验原理银行家算法是一种避免死锁的方法,该算法是用来判断系统的安全状态。安全状态是所有进程都能
获得所需最大资源而运行完的状态。判断系统是否安全是通过找进程的安全序列实现,若有安全序列,系统处于安全状态,若没有安全序列,则系统处于不安全状态。
用户评论
推荐下载
-
银行家算法实例
银行家算法例题 假定系统中有五个进程{P0,P1,P2,P3,P4} 和三类资源{A ,B,C},各种资源的数量分别为10、5、7,在T0 时刻的资源分配情况
48 2018-12-31 -
银行家算法fatjar
编写银行家算法的模拟程序.该程序应该能够循环检查每一个提出请求的银行客户并且能判断这一请求是否安全.请把有关请求和相应决定的列表输出到一个文件中.
55 2019-01-09 -
模拟银行家算法解决死锁问题的C程序
操作系统实验 先从文件中读入进程数,资源数等相关信息,再从文件中读入进程对各资源的请求,利用银行家算法判断是否会产生死锁。
23 2019-04-07 -
银行家算法的解释
程序银行家算法
8 2020-12-09 -
银行家的C算法
通过C++实现著名的银行家算法,出现所需资源等各种选项及页面,选择内容及其相关的限定
31 2019-01-21 -
银行家算法的实现
银行家算法的简单实现,银行家算法是一种最有代表性的避免死锁的算法。又被称为“资源分配拒绝”法。
15 2019-08-01 -
操作系统用银行家算法解决死锁问题
设计一个n 个并发进程共享m 个系统资源的系统。进程可动态申请资源和释放资源,系统按各进程的申请动态的分配资源。要求采用银行家算法实现。
9 2020-09-27 -
银行家算法实现系统安全性死锁检测
(1)假定系统中进程的资源需求和系统总的可用资源已知。(2)对于给定的一组进程和某时刻系统状态(用资源分配矩阵和可用资源向量刻画),当某进程发出资源分配请求时,判断分配是否安全;(3)要求:若安全,应
26 2019-07-13 -
操作系统C++版银行家算法防死锁
死锁相关的概念和解决方案,银行家算法的工作原理,设计合适的数据结构和算法,模拟实现银行家算法。
44 2018-12-31 -
操作系统实验三预防进程死锁的银行家算法
Operating system experiment three banker algorithm for preventing process deadlock
23 2019-06-22
暂无评论